提交 9e8acb74 authored 作者: lihuihui's avatar lihuihui

updata

上级 b415f3dc
...@@ -8,15 +8,15 @@ ...@@ -8,15 +8,15 @@
<div class="flag"> <div class="flag">
<ul> <ul>
<li> <li>
<div class="circle active1">1</div> <div class="circle active1"></div>
<div class="txt">已答</div> <div class="txt">已答</div>
</li> </li>
<li> <li>
<div class="circle active2">1</div> <div class="circle active2"></div>
<div class="txt">标记</div> <div class="txt">标记</div>
</li> </li>
<li> <li>
<div class="circle active3">1</div> <div class="circle active3"></div>
<div class="txt">未答</div> <div class="txt">未答</div>
</li> </li>
</ul> </ul>
......
...@@ -36,15 +36,15 @@ ...@@ -36,15 +36,15 @@
<div class="flag"> <div class="flag">
<ul> <ul>
<li> <li>
<div class="circle active1">1</div> <div class="circle active1"></div>
<div class="txt">正确</div> <div class="txt">正确</div>
</li> </li>
<li> <li>
<div class="circle active2">1</div> <div class="circle active2"></div>
<div class="txt">错误</div> <div class="txt">错误</div>
</li> </li>
<li> <li>
<div class="circle active3">1</div> <div class="circle active3"></div>
<div class="txt">未答</div> <div class="txt">未答</div>
</li> </li>
</ul> </ul>
......
...@@ -4,7 +4,7 @@ ...@@ -4,7 +4,7 @@
<div class="tool-box"> <div class="tool-box">
<div class="time">{{ $route.query.id !== undefined ? '' : $route.query.course_id || $route.query.tag_id ? '' : '倒计时' }}{{ remainingTime }}</div> <div class="time">{{ $route.query.id !== undefined ? '' : $route.query.course_id || $route.query.tag_id ? '' : '倒计时' }}{{ remainingTime }}</div>
<div class="tag-box"> <div class="tag-box">
<span @click="signQuestion" v-if="isExamEnd" :class="signText == '标记' ? '' : 'active'">{{ signText }}</span> <span @click.prevent.stop="signQuestion" v-if="isExamEnd" :class="signText == '标记' ? '' : 'active'">{{ signText }}</span>
<span @click="showCard" v-if="isExamEnd">答题卡</span> <span @click="showCard" v-if="isExamEnd">答题卡</span>
<span @click="submitShowPop" v-if="isExamEnd">交卷</span> <span @click="submitShowPop" v-if="isExamEnd">交卷</span>
</div> </div>
...@@ -210,6 +210,10 @@ export default { ...@@ -210,6 +210,10 @@ export default {
// clearInterval(this.cache) // clearInterval(this.cache)
}, },
mounted () { mounted () {
const body = document.querySelector('body')
body.addEventListener('click', (e) => {
Toast.clear()
}, false)
if (this.$route.query.id === undefined) { if (this.$route.query.id === undefined) {
this.swiper.slideTo(0, 1000, false) this.swiper.slideTo(0, 1000, false)
clearInterval(this.initTime) clearInterval(this.initTime)
...@@ -326,11 +330,17 @@ export default { ...@@ -326,11 +330,17 @@ export default {
const itemCid = this.swiper.slides[this.swiper.activeIndex].attributes['data-cId'].nodeValue const itemCid = this.swiper.slides[this.swiper.activeIndex].attributes['data-cId'].nodeValue
const on = () => { const on = () => {
this.signText = '已标记' this.signText = '已标记'
Toast('已完成标记') Toast({
duration: 500,
message: '已完成标记'
})
} }
const off = () => { const off = () => {
this.signText = '标记' this.signText = '标记'
Toast('已取消标记') Toast({
duration: 500,
message: '已取消标记'
})
} }
if (!this.requestData[itemCid]) { if (!this.requestData[itemCid]) {
this.requestData[itemCid] = { this.requestData[itemCid] = {
...@@ -385,10 +395,6 @@ export default { ...@@ -385,10 +395,6 @@ export default {
duration: 1000, duration: 1000,
message: '距离考试结束还有10分钟!' message: '距离考试结束还有10分钟!'
}) })
const body = document.querySelector('body')
body.addEventListener('click', (e) => {
Toast.clear()
}, false)
} }
this.remainingTime = this.secondToDate(sec) this.remainingTime = this.secondToDate(sec)
} }
......
Markdown 格式
0%
您添加了 0 到此讨论。请谨慎行事。
请先完成此评论的编辑!
注册 或者 后发表评论